Android Question

How to read NFC type A card pages?

I have an Android app that is reading Mifare Ultralight card content. Previously all cards had Ultralight in
and I was using
to get the data with no problems.

Now I encountered new types of card that do not have Ultralight in
and I can't use
anymore. However I encounter that TagInfo app by NXP does read pages. How can I achieve same result? Should I use
command? What command should I generate?


You could have a look at MifareUltralight source and try to reproduce code for your tag:

public byte[] readPages(int pageOffset) throws IOException {
    byte[] cmd = { 0x30, (byte) pageOffset};
    return transceive(cmd, false);